1. How can I apply for an opportunity?

A.Once you have seen a vacancy you wish to apply for, hit the ‘Apply Now’ button and follow the steps below:

Registering for the first time

1) If this is your first time using our online system, click on the “Register today” link and register using an email address and a password of your choice.

2) An email will be sent to the email address you used with a link that enables your online account to be activated. You may need to check this email has not been ended up in your spam / junk box! To activate your online account, click on the link contained within the email.

3) You will then be returned to the first page of the online application form.

4) You will need to answer all the questions within the system; all of these details will be stored automatically and retrieved each time you apply for a vacancy at Imperial College. You will be able to edit your pre-registered information when you apply for future specific vacancies.

Applying for a vacancy

5) You may at this stage decide to ‘save your application for later’ to allow yourself time to complete your downloaded application form and any other material stated in the advertisement for the application process. Or you may have decided to do this earlier for example prior to registering.

1) To apply for a vacancy you will firstly need to log into the system using the email address and password you used to register.

2) Once you have prepared all the documents you need to complete your application, you will need to ensure these are saved using the Vacancy Reference number and upload these directly into the system, via the “Add Document” button on page two, and complete any outstanding questions required by the online application system. Once you are happy that all documents and information have been completed, please select the “Finish” button.

3) We will acknowledge receipt of your application immediately by email. You can also revisit the site to obtain an update on your application and to change your personal details as required, for example, if you change one of your contact telephone numbers.

4) If you are shortlisted or invited for interview you will also receive an email notification from us.

5) Your details will remain in our online system for a period of six months. At the end of the six-month period, you will receive an email informing you that your account will be closed unless you renew your registration.

QHow long will it take to apply for a job?

A.As part of the online application process you will be required to upload a completed application form.For academic positions you will also need to upload any other relevant documents specified in the advertisement. You are able to save your online application (using the Save for Later button) and can therefore choose when you wish to complete the documents that need to be uploaded.

Completing the required fields within the system and uploading your documents should take around 30 minutes.

  1. What do the application statuses mean?

You will see:This means:

Application being processedYour application is currently active and will be reviewed in due course

InterviewYou are being invited to an interview

Application closedYour application is closed because of the following reasons: you were not shortlisted for interview or you were not offered the post following interview.

Application withdrawnYou have withdrawn your application

Application successfulYou are to be made an offer or you have already accepted an offer.

Q.What happens if I change my mind after applying for an opportunity?

A.If you change your mind and no longer wish to apply for one of our vacancies, you can withdraw your application by accessing your iRecruitment Account and selecting “Application Details” under the specific job you have applied for then clicking on the “Withdraw Application” button. Please be aware that if you wish to reinstate a withdrawn application you will need to re-submit your application by either email or post to the individual named in the advertisement.
